What we are looking for in a Foster Carer:
- A spare bedroom (or space for a cot)
- A clean driving licence OR good access to public transport.
- Someone with lots of love and support to give.
- Patience, understanding and passion.
- Ability to be flexible for meetings related to the young person and their development.
- The ability to support and nurture a child’s development.
- A role model to teach socially acceptable ways to behave and communicate.
What we have to offer for Foster Carers:
- The chance to change a young person’s life
- Generous allowances when a child is placed in your care
- Additional allowances for the child’s birthday/ Christmas or festival/ Holiday/ Uniform
- Bedroom equipment provided
- Up to an 80% Council Tax discount (based on a full year occupancy)
- Regular home visits and support from your own dedicated Supervising Social Worker
- Out-of-hours support
- Extensive training and development opportunities to support you as well as a training bonus scheme after your first year as an approved carer
